Compare all specifications:
2001 Audi TT | 2007 Mercedes-Benz C | |
Make | Audi | Mercedes-Benz |
Model | TT | C |
Year Released | 2001 | 2007 |
Body Type | Convertible | Station Wagon |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1786 cc | 1795 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 5 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 161 HP | 161 HP |
Engine RPM | 5700 RPM | 5300 RPM |
Torque | 235 Nm | 240 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1950 RPM | 3000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 81 mm | 82 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 86.4 mm | 85 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 10.3:1 | 9.5:1 |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1310 kg | 1535 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4010 mm | 4550 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1760 mm | 1470 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1350 mm | 1730 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2430 mm | 2720 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 55 L | 62 L |
